Seminar: Euthanasia and Homosexual Relationship |
On 5th Dec. 2009, the Chair conducted a seminar on Euthanasia (Mercy-Killing) and Homosexual relationships, at the University Seminar Complex. Dr. Hormis Mynatty (Pont. Institute. Aluva) and Dr. K.M. Francis (St Thomas College, Thrissur) dealt with the ethical and social aspects of the topics. Vice Chancellor Prof. Prof. Anwar Jehan Zuberi inaugurated the function. She also launched the Value education programme, initiated by the Chair for the college going students. Chair director Dr Paul Pulikkan made the introductory talk. Fr Thomas Parakulangara, T.J. Martin, Philip Parackal, Dr. K.J. Kasper, Dr. Molly Kuruvila spoke on the occasion. |

| Seminar: Caritas in Veritate |
The Chair, in collaboration with the Institute of Theology, conducted a one day seminar on the papal social encyclical “Caritas in Veritatis” at DBCLC Trichur on 27th November 2009. Dr. Shaji German (Pont. Institute. Aluva), Dr. K.M. Francis (St Thomas College, Thrissur) and Dr. Annie Kunnath led the lectures. Msgr. Raphael Thattil, the Vicar General inaugurated the function. Dr Paul Pulikkan (Director CCSR), Dr. Jiphy Mekkattukulam (Director, Institute of Theology) spoke on the occasion. Rajan Kidangan, Jancy Paul, Francis K. Chandy and Piousy Pius presented short papers. |

| Lecture: What Catholic Women Theologians are Saying Today? |
An extension lecture was given by Prof. Dr. Susan Roll, Professor of Theology, at the University of St. Paul, Ottawa, Canada on 1st August 2009, 5.00 pm at DBCLC, Trichur. The lecture was jointly hosted by the Institute of Theology and the Chair for Christian Studies and Research at the University of Calicut. The topic of the lecture: What Catholic Women Theologians Are Saying Today. Sub-topics: Scripture texts and persons, Mary and Marian dogma, Ethics and ecofeminism, Liturgy and sacraments. |

| Seminar: Christian Contribution to Kerala Culture and History |
The Chair conducted a 2 day seminar on Christian Contribution to Kerala Culture and Society on 20th and 30th September, 2008 respectively at the Providence College, Calicut and the University Seminar Complex, University of Calicut. The session at Providence College was inaugurated by Most. Rev. Joseph Kalathiparambil, Bishop of Calicut. Prof. Kurias Kumbalakuzhy (Christian Contribution to Education in Kerala), Prof. K.S. Mathew (Christian Contribution in Trade and Commerce), Mr. George Alex (Christian Contribution in Social Awakening) presented papers. On 30th September 2008, the session at Seminar Complex of the University, was inaugurated by Hon. Vice Chancellor Prof. Anwar Jehan Zuberi. Mr. P.C. Cyriac (Christian Contribution to the Agriculture and Plantation in Kerala), Prof. Scaria Zacharia, (Christian Contribution to Malayalam Literature), Mr. Ignatius Gonzalves (Christian Contribution to Health Care) presented various topics. The papers have been published in the second issue of Eastern Journal of Dialogue and Culture. |

The Chair conducted five International Lectures in 2006-2007. The first one was given on 3.4. 2006 by Prof. Dr. Paul M. Collins of the University of Chichester on the Inculturation Models for the Church in India. He spoke on the inculturation methods of Roberto De Nobili. The second lecture was given by Prof. Johan De Tavernier, Catholic University of Leuven, Belgium on The Impact of Recent Terrorist Attacks on Western Society and the Response of Christian Ethics, on 30.8.2006. Prof. Dr. Peter Schallenburg, from the Faculty of Theology, Fulda, Germany gave a lecture on the Suicidal Tendencies and Christian Ethical Perspectives on 26.2.2007. On 13.7.2007 Prof. Dr. Paul M. Collins of the University of Chichester lectured on Religious Pluralism and the Response of the Churches in UK. On 29.8.2007, Prof. Dr. Peter De Mey, Catholic University of Leuven lectured on “Recent Reflections on Catholicity and Globalization”.
The Chair also assists in the pastoral care of the campus. It also acts as a centre of guidance for many people who come to the university institutions seeking help with regard to their study, registration etc.
Major Seminars in the Past: A National Seminar on “Peace & Harmony”, jointly conducted by the Chair and Xavier Board of Higher Education from 25th to 27th October 2002. In March 2004, the Chair organized an Open Forum, an Inter-Faith-Dialogue for Peace. In February 2005, there was a Bishops’ Meet at the Chair in order to give a new vigour to the activities of the Chair. |
